Abstract
The present invention relates to multi-element composite titanium trace element fertilizer. The present invention has the proportioning ratio that 100kg of multi-element composite titanium trace element fertilizer contains 1kg of vitamin C, 20 g of copper sulfate, 20 g of zinc sulphate, 20 g of ferrous sulphate, 20 g of magnesium sulfate, 20 g of manganese sulfate, 80 g of boric acid, 30 g of sodium molybdate, 30 g of 2, 4-D, 80 g of potassium hydroxide, 50 ml of titanium tetrachloride, 15 g of sodium benzoate, 15 g of sodium dodecyl benzene sulfonate, 30 g of potassium dihydrogen phosphate and water as the rest. The multi-element composite titanium trace element fertilizer of the present invention can be used for soaking seeds and roots and spraying leaf surfaces, and can improve the yield and the resisting capability of diseases and insects of crops.
Description
The present invention relates to a kind of composite fertilizer that is used to soak seed, soak root and foliage spray.
Fertilizer is the grain of crop, is being that chemical fertilizer occupies critical positions in the modernized agriculture production of target with high yield, high quality, high benefit, and effectively new variety chemical fertilizer and applying fertilizers scientifically is very remarkable to improving the crop yield effect.Show that according to 1950~1970,20 years statistical information of Food and Argriculture OrganizationFAO world food doubles, the crop of improving per unit area yield accounts for 78%, and in the crop of improving per unit area yield, chemical fertilizer accounts for 40~70%.
The chemical fertilizer of using at present mainly contains nitrogenous fertilizer, phosphate fertilizer and potash fertilizer, and the peasant is that single variety is used in use substantially.But facts have proved that single variety uses the effect that chemical fertilizer can not be given full play to the chemical fertilizer of being used.As, behind a large amount of applied nitrogens, can quicken potassium deficiency in the soil again.For addressing this problem, began to develop composite fertilizer in recent years, promptly reasonably combined nitrogen, phosphorus, potassium, produce solid-state nitrogen phosphorus potassium Nitrogen, Phosphorus and Potassium and trace element compound fertilizer.Nitrogen phosphorus potassium Nitrogen, Phosphorus and Potassium and trace element compound fertilizer are mainly made base manure and are used at present.Trace element compound fertilizer is made base manure and is used, though fertilizer efficiency period is long, consumption is big, and quick-acting is poor.
Purpose of the present invention provides a kind of liquid multi-element and composite tiltanium trace element fertilizer that contains trace elements such as microorganism C, titanium, boron, copper, potassium, iron, magnesium, manganese, zinc, is used for seed soaking, soaks root, foliage spray, to improve crop yield and diseases and insect pests resistance.
The ratio of components of multi-element and composite tiltanium trace element fertilizer is:
In the 10kg multi-element and composite tiltanium trace element fertilizer, contain vitamins C 0.8kg~1.5kg, copper sulfate 10g~30g, zinc sulfate 15g~30g, ferrous sulfate 10g~30g, sal epsom 10g~30g, manganous sulfate 10g~30g, boric acid 50g~100g, Sodium orthomolybdate 20g~50g, plant-growth regulator 2,4-D20g~40g, neutralizing agent (potassium hydroxide or sodium hydroxide) 50g~100g, titanium tetrachloride 40ml~80ml, Sodium Benzoate 10g~20g, Sodium dodecylbenzene sulfonate 10g~30g and potassium primary phosphate 20g~50g, surplus is a water.
The production technique of multi-element and composite tiltanium trace element fertilizer is:
1, will add 10kg water in the reactor:
2, get vitamins C by ratio of components and put into reactor, stir, make vitamins C fully water-soluble after, add titanium tetrachloride again, continue to stir, make it abundant reaction;
3, in reactor, drop into neutralizing agent (potassium hydroxide or sodium hydroxide) again, close reaction in carrying out:
4, in reactor, drop into copper sulfate, zinc sulfate, ferrous sulfate, sal epsom, manganous sulfate, boric acid, Sodium orthomolybdate by ratio of components after, stir, make it abundant dissolving;
5, by ratio of components drops into Sodium dodecylbenzene sulfonate in reactor after, stirring makes it abundant dissolving;
6, drop into 2 by ratio of components in reactor at last, 4-D and potassium primary phosphate stir, make it the thorough mixing dissolving after, pack in cranberry glass bottle or the dark brown Plastic Bottle, be finished product.
Multi-element and composite tiltanium trace element fertilizer of the present invention is blood red liquid, is characterized in:
1, nontoxic, harmless, tasteless, nothing is paid effect, and pH value is 3~4, and be used to soak (mixing) and plant, the dipping root, foliage spray, safe and convenient to use;
2, spray the energy kind of blooming period prolonging at flowering phase of crop, promote to be pollinated the fruit-setting rate height;
3, crop be subjected to freeze injury, poisoning, fertilizer damage or vegetative period the nutritional trouble plant be fading or the blade jaundice of turning white, spray crop in early days and can recover crop life, do not influence output;
4, fertilizer efficiency is obvious, the time is long, soaks (mixing) kind or foliage spray and all acts on crop throughout one's life;
5, soak (mixing) kind or foliage spray and all make crop cold-resistant drought-enduring waterlogging, disease and pest strong stress resistances such as mildew-resistance, leaf curl, black subcutaneous ulcer disease, brown spot, damping-off, aphid;
6, it is strong to soak the neat seedling of (mixing) kind high seedling of seedling rate, the prosperity of foliage spray crop root, and stem is climing sturdy, blade is generous dark green, and the chlorophyll content comparison is according to high by 22.3~28.9%, and growth later stage chlorophyll content still exceeds 25.5~33.4%, prolong functional leaf, delay plant senesecence;
7, improve the activity of various enzymes, promote absorption and the running of farm crop, promote the precocious full seed of crop nutritive substance;
8, improve fruit quality, improve amino acid, protein, vitamins C, sugar and other concentrations of nutrient, mouthfeel is good, the anti-storage of fruit;
9, can be with acid neutral pesticides, sterilant, weedicide, chemical fertilizer are used (can not same strongly-acid, basic prod use with) with.
Embodiment:
Multi-element and composite tiltanium trace element fertilizer, with 10kg is standard, wherein contain vitamins C 1kg, copper sulfate 20g, zinc sulfate 20g, ferrous sulfate 20g, sal epsom 20g, manganous sulfate 20g, boric acid 80g, Sodium orthomolybdate 30g, 2,4-D30g, potassium hydroxide 80g, titanium tetrachloride 50ml, Sodium Benzoate 15g, Sodium dodecylbenzene sulfonate 15g, potassium primary phosphate 30g, surplus are water.Its manufacturing process is identical with the manufacturing process of narrating previously.
